Configuring the day/night cycle based on manual geographic location works perfectly for Night Light, it gets the start and end times of sunrise and sunset perfectly, and automatically adjusts them throughout the year. But the theme switching is not right - it switches from the light theme to the dark theme at the exact time when Night Light's transition finishes, so at the "end" time of sunset. For me, at this time, for at least half an hour it has already been too dark outside for light mode to be comfortable without switching on all of the artificial light sources. I think it would be much more ideal for the KDE Desktop to switch the light theme to the dark theme at the beginning of sunset, at the time when the Night Light transition first starts. I think that's exactly how Apple's iOS on the iPhone behaves with its automatic light/dark mode switching in the "Sunset to Sunrise" setting. It switches at the beginning of sunset.
